Home
last modified time | relevance | path

Searched refs:VM_WRITE (Results 1 – 25 of 98) sorted by relevance

1234

/Linux-v5.15/arch/parisc/mm/
Dfault.c64 return VM_WRITE; in parisc_acctyp()
69 return VM_WRITE; in parisc_acctyp()
93 return VM_WRITE; in parisc_acctyp()
108 return VM_WRITE; in parisc_acctyp()
283 if (acc_type & VM_WRITE) in do_page_fault()
/Linux-v5.15/tools/testing/selftests/bpf/progs/
Dbpf_iter_task_vma.c10 #define VM_WRITE 0x00000002 macro
39 perm_str[1] = (vma->vm_flags & VM_WRITE) ? 'w' : '-'; in proc_maps()
/Linux-v5.15/arch/ia64/mm/
Dfault.c95 if (mask & VM_WRITE) in ia64_do_page_fault()
121 # if (((1 << VM_READ_BIT) != VM_READ || (1 << VM_WRITE_BIT) != VM_WRITE) \ in ia64_do_page_fault()
126 if (((isr >> IA64_ISR_R_BIT) & 1UL) && (!(vma->vm_flags & (VM_READ | VM_WRITE)))) in ia64_do_page_fault()
/Linux-v5.15/arch/nds32/mm/
Dfault.c177 mask = VM_READ | VM_WRITE; in do_page_fault()
185 mask = VM_WRITE; in do_page_fault()
192 mask = VM_WRITE; in do_page_fault()
/Linux-v5.15/arch/alpha/mm/
Dfault.c142 if (!(vma->vm_flags & (VM_READ | VM_WRITE))) in do_page_fault()
145 if (!(vma->vm_flags & VM_WRITE)) in do_page_fault()
/Linux-v5.15/mm/
Dmprotect.c447 if (newflags & VM_WRITE) { in mprotect_fixup()
452 if (!(oldflags & (VM_ACCOUNT|VM_WRITE|VM_HUGETLB| in mprotect_fixup()
504 if ((oldflags & (VM_WRITE | VM_SHARED | VM_LOCKED)) == VM_LOCKED && in mprotect_fixup()
505 (newflags & VM_WRITE)) { in mprotect_fixup()
603 mask_off_old_flags = VM_READ | VM_WRITE | VM_EXEC | in do_mprotect_pkey()
Dinternal.h321 return (flags & (VM_EXEC | VM_WRITE | VM_STACK)) == VM_EXEC; in is_exec_mapping()
340 return (flags & (VM_WRITE | VM_SHARED | VM_STACK)) == VM_WRITE; in is_data_mapping()
/Linux-v5.15/arch/s390/mm/
Dfault.c400 if (access == VM_WRITE || is_write) in do_exception()
521 access = VM_WRITE; in do_protection_exception()
810 do_fault_error(regs, VM_READ | VM_WRITE, VM_FAULT_BADMAP); in do_secure_storage_access()
834 do_fault_error(regs, VM_READ | VM_WRITE, VM_FAULT_BADMAP); in do_secure_storage_access()
846 do_fault_error(regs, VM_READ | VM_WRITE, VM_FAULT_BADMAP); in do_non_secure_storage_access()
/Linux-v5.15/drivers/sbus/char/
Dflash.c45 (vma->vm_flags & VM_WRITE)) { in flash_mmap()
52 } else if (vma->vm_flags & VM_WRITE) { in flash_mmap()
/Linux-v5.15/arch/xtensa/mm/
Dfault.c99 if (!(vma->vm_flags & VM_WRITE)) in do_page_fault()
106 if (!(vma->vm_flags & (VM_READ | VM_WRITE))) in do_page_fault()
/Linux-v5.15/arch/nios2/include/asm/
Dprocessor.h54 { &init_mm, (0), (0), __pgprot(0x0), VM_READ | VM_WRITE | VM_EXEC }
/Linux-v5.15/arch/sparc/mm/
Dfault_32.c170 if (!(vma->vm_flags & VM_WRITE)) in do_sparc_fault()
333 if (!(vma->vm_flags & VM_WRITE)) in force_user_fault()
Dfault_64.c349 (vma->vm_flags & VM_WRITE) != 0) { in do_sparc64_fault()
406 if (!(vma->vm_flags & VM_WRITE)) in do_sparc64_fault()
/Linux-v5.15/arch/s390/pci/
Dpci_mmio.c168 if (!(vma->vm_flags & VM_WRITE)) in SYSCALL_DEFINE3()
307 if (!(vma->vm_flags & VM_WRITE)) in SYSCALL_DEFINE3()
/Linux-v5.15/include/linux/
Dmman.h145 _calc_vm_trans(prot, PROT_WRITE, VM_WRITE) | in calc_vm_prot_bits()
/Linux-v5.15/fs/proc/
Dnommu.c54 flags & VM_WRITE ? 'w' : '-', in nommu_region_show()
/Linux-v5.15/drivers/char/
Duv_mmtimer.c154 if (vma->vm_flags & VM_WRITE) in uv_mmtimer_mmap()
/Linux-v5.15/arch/powerpc/mm/
Dfault.c264 !(vma->vm_flags & (VM_READ | VM_WRITE))); in access_error()
268 if (unlikely(!(vma->vm_flags & VM_WRITE))) in access_error()
Dcopro_fault.c51 if (!(vma->vm_flags & VM_WRITE)) in copro_handle_mm_fault()
/Linux-v5.15/arch/hexagon/mm/
Dvm_fault.c88 if (!(vma->vm_flags & VM_WRITE)) in do_page_fault()
/Linux-v5.15/drivers/gpu/drm/i915/gem/
Di915_gem_mman.c255 area->vm_flags & VM_WRITE)) in vm_fault_cpu()
276 if (area->vm_flags & VM_WRITE) { in vm_fault_cpu()
298 bool write = area->vm_flags & VM_WRITE; in vm_fault_gtt()
941 if (vma->vm_flags & VM_WRITE) { in i915_gem_mmap()
/Linux-v5.15/arch/m68k/mm/
Dfault.c123 if (!(vma->vm_flags & VM_WRITE)) in do_page_fault()
/Linux-v5.15/arch/arc/mm/
Dfault.c131 mask = VM_WRITE; in do_page_fault()
/Linux-v5.15/arch/microblaze/mm/
Dfault.c203 if (unlikely(!(vma->vm_flags & VM_WRITE))) in do_page_fault()
/Linux-v5.15/arch/openrisc/mm/
Dfault.c146 if (!(vma->vm_flags & VM_WRITE)) in do_page_fault()

1234